人工智能初学者指南:从零开始构建AI模型 (人工智能初学者指南)

资讯4个月前发布 howgotuijian
0 0 0
机灵助手免费chatgpt中文版

人工智能初学者指南

什么是人工智能?

人工智能(AI)是一类计算机系统,能够执行通常需要人类智能的任务,例如视觉感知、决策和语言理解。

人工智能的类型

人工智能可以分为以下主要类型:

  • 机器学习:计算机从数据中学习,无需显式编程。
  • 深度学习:机器学习的一种高级形式,使用神经网络来学习复杂模式。
  • 计算机视觉:人工智能识别和理解图像和视频的能力。
  • 自然语言处理:人工智能理解、解释和生成人类语言的能力。

构建 AI 模型的步骤

构建 AI 模型涉及以下步骤:

  1. 定义问题:确定模型的目的和要解决的问题。
  2. 收集和准备数据:收集相关数据并将其转换为模型可以理解的格式。
  3. 选择算法:根据问题的类型选择合适的机器学习或深度学习算法。
  4. 训练模型:使用训练数据训练模型,使其能够从数据中学习模式和关系。
  5. 评估模型:使用测试数据评估模型的性能和准确性。
  6. 部署模型:将训练好的模型部署到实际应用程序中,用于预测或决策。

构建 AI 模型的工具

有多种工具可以帮助构建 AI 模型,包括:

  • 编程语言:Python、R、Java
  • 机器学习库:TensorFlow、PyTorch、scikit-learn
  • 云平台:AWS、Azure、Google Cloud
  • 在线课程:Coursera、Udemy、edX

示例:从零开始构建一个图像分类器

让我们通过构建一个简单的图像分类器来实践 AI 模型的构建过程:

  1. 定义问题:我们希望训练一个模型来识别猫和狗的图像。
  2. 收集和准备数据:收集猫和狗图像数据集,并将其调整为统一格式。
  3. 选择算法:选择一个卷积神经网络 (CNN) 算法来处理图像数据。
  4. 训练模型:使用猫狗图像数据集训练 CNN 模型。
  5. 评估模型:使用未见数据集评估模型的准确性。
  6. 部署模型:将训练好的 CNN 模型部署到 Web 应用程序中,用于猫狗图像分类。

结论

学习构建 AI 模型是一项令人兴奋的旅程。遵循本指南中的步骤,你可以从零开始创建自己的 AI 模型。随着经验的积累,你将能够解决更复杂的问题并创建更强大的 AI 解决方案。

© 版权声明
机灵助手免费chatgpt中文版

相关文章

暂无评论

您必须登录才能参与评论!
立即登录
暂无评论...